    Came here for lunch, knowing I wanted their fried octopus sandwich and ultimately had a hard time narrowing down what I wanted to get. The best thing we had was the focaccia barese with figs, capocollo, spicy honey, burrata and evoo. This was divine. The focaccia was beautifully crusty yet light, milky and creamy from the burrata, fresh and sweet from the honey and figs, and a salty, nutty savoury flavour from the capocollo. We got the sandwich of the day which was a chicken cutlet sandwich with homemade marinated eggplants, burrata and arugula in a beautifully crusty yet fluffy and fresh ciabatta. Lastly, the Panino Polignano, octopus sandwich. Again, fresh bread was used and a generous amount of octopus tentacle, burrata and a cooked pickly rapini. There was a pretty good balance of acidity and richness but I wish there was a bit more crisp to the octopus and it was hotter. The space is very bright and clean with nice decor. Service is knowledgeable and you can tell they're genuinely excited about their own food.

    When we talk about Italian cuisine, one thinks of Rome and Tuscany regions but have you heard about Puglia? Situated on the sun-soaked heel of Italy, Puglia has Italy's longest coastline while inland it's rich and fertile soil allow farms to thrive and supply most of Italy's olive oil. Next time you have a craving for some Italian food, look for cuisine from Puglia, where dishes allow the quality of their local and seasonal ingredients to take center stage: Pane di Altamura (famous bread), Orecchiette (little-ears pasta), Focaccia (studded with cherry tomatoes), Panzerotti (small calzone-like pizza pockets), Fresh vegetables, and the decadent Burrata (fresh cheese). Brothers Pierpaolo and Davide, owners of La Panzeria, both professional bakers and certified Italian school of cuisine Chefs, etablished themselves in Montreal to share unique culinary experiences from Puglia, with a twist! All dishes inspired from the different regional towns are made from scratch. In fact, sometimes you find "Mamma Francesca" at her table, who occasionally comes to help make orrechia pasta. As a true foodie pilgrim, I had to try their famous Polignano a Mare: Fried tender octopus, flavourful rapini, lime vinaigrette, and the highlight, one full burrata! Imagine fresh cheese, similar to mozzarella but with a gooey, rich, milky and creamy inside that oozes out when bite into it - worth every penny!
